Neutral ruthenium hydrides Ru(CO)ClH(L)(PPh3)(2) bearing one N-donor ligand react with 1-alkynes at 23 degrees C to yield neutral alkenyl complexes Ru(CO)Cl(CH=CHR)(L)(PPh3)(2). Under similar conditions, cationic hydride complexes [Ru(CO)H(L)(2)(PPh3)(2)]PF6 with pyridine-type N-donor ligands yield alkynyl complexes [Ru(CO)(CH=CHR)(L)(2)(PPh3)(2)]PF6 as a result of the reaction of the intermediate labile alkenyl with a second molecule of alkyne, Under more forcing conditions, 1-alkynyl complexes could also be prepared from the neutral ruthenium hydrides. Cationic ruthenium hydrides with bidentate N-donor ligands are unreactive toward 1-alkynes, Neutral alkenyl complexes Ru(CO)Cl(CH=CHR)(L)(PPh3)(2) (R = p-MeC6H4, CMe3; L = pyridine, isoquinoline) reacted smoothly with 1-alkynes to afford the corresponding sigma-alkynyl ruthenium derivatives Ru(CO)Cl(C=CR)(L)(PPh3)(2).
